Memorial Park Pulling Out All the Stops to Get Rid of Geese
The mayor of Michigan's Harbor Beach Memorial Park admitted they have a serious goose problem. An overwhelming number of Canada geese have commandeered the park's waterfront as their main habitat. The large, brazen birds have created a massive nuisance for residents and park maintenance crews. Weighing up to 17 pounds and consuming up to four pounds of grass daily, a goose's simple digestive tract processes food rapidly—taking roughly seven minutes from beak to tail. The result: a single adult goose produces up to 1.5 pounds of droppings every day. Combine that volume with rapid breeding habits, and you quickly face an unmanageable mess.
After researching options, Harbor Beach park officials attempted using firecrackers to get rid of the geese. Unsurprisingly, noise scare tactics alone proved ineffective over time. The only reliable strategy for clearing invading geese is to deploy professional-grade, non-lethal goose deterrents (geese are federally protected under the Migratory Bird Treaty Act). Effective Goose Deterrents
1. Avian Migrate Liquid Goose Repellent
Ideal for expansive turf and grassy park areas, Bird B Gone's Avian Migrate Goose Repellent uses Methyl Anthranilate (MA)—a food-grade grape extract—to irritate a goose's trigeminal nerve and mucous membranes. This non-toxic spray is easy to apply with a commercial or garden hose sprayer. Routine irrigation and rain will not wash Avian Migrate off, and environmental runoff is completely safe. One gallon treats and protects up to 16,000 square feet of lawn.

3. Visual Predator Decoys
Lifelike 3D Coyote Decoys leverage visual deterrence by convincing geese that a natural predator is stalking the grounds. Constructed from weather- and UV-resistant high-density plastic, these visual scares feature moving components that react to ambient breezes. Periodically relocating the decoys maintains the illusion of an active predator, preventing geese from habituating to the threat.
